#54b1d4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54b1d4 is composed of 32.9% red, 69.4%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.4% cyan, 16.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 196.4 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 58%. #54b1d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#0063a9.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#54b1d4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54b1d4 has RGB values of R:84, G:177,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 5550548.

Shades and Tints of #54b1d4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1f8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#54b1d4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e979a is the less saturated color, while #2bc4fd is the most saturated one.
